Delaware Native Dr. Henry Heimlich Dies At Age 96

Heimlich maneuver for choking victims has died.

Heimlich passed away Saturday at Christ Hospital in Cincinnati, Ohio at the age of 96.

Heimlich was director of surgery at Jewish Hospital in Cincinnati

In 1974, while working as the director of surgery at Jewish Hospital in Cincinnati, Heimlich devised the treatment for choking victims that made his name a household word.

Heimlich and his wife had four children: Phil Heimlich, a former Cincinnati elected official turned conservative Christian radio talk-show host; Peter Heimlich, whose website describes what he alleges to be his father’s “wide-ranging, unseen 50-year history of fraud” Janet Heimlich, a freelance reporter; and Elisabeth Heimlich.
